ऋग्वेद ८.८८.२

Ṛgveda 8.88.2

ṛṣi
नोधा गौतमः
devatā
इन्द्रः
chandas
प्रगाथः - (विषमा बृहती, समा सतोबृहती)

dyu̱kṣaṃ su̱dānu̱ṃ tavi̍ṣībhi̱rāvṛ̍taṃ gi̱riṃ na pu̍ru̱bhoja̍sam |kṣu̱manta̱ṃ vāja̍ṃ śa̱tina̍ṃ saha̱sriṇa̍ṃ ma̱kṣū goma̍ntamīmahe ||

Transliteration IAST

dyu̱kṣaṃ su̱dānu̱ṃ tavi̍ṣībhi̱rāvṛ̍taṃ gi̱riṃ na pu̍ru̱bhoja̍sam | kṣu̱manta̱ṃ vāja̍ṃ śa̱tina̍ṃ saha̱sriṇa̍ṃ ma̱kṣū goma̍ntamīmahe ||

Padapāṭha word by word, as recited

द्युक्षम् | सु-दानुम् | तविषीभिः | आवृतम् | गिरिम् | न | पुरु-भोजसम् | क्षु-मन्तम् | वाजम् | शतिनम् | सहस्रिणम् | मक्षु | गो--मन्तम् | ईमहे

dyukṣam | su-dānum | taviṣībhiḥ | āvṛtam | girim | na | puru-bhojasam | kṣu-mantam | vājam | śatinam | sahasriṇam | makṣu | go--mantam | īmahe

Translations signed

Celestial, bounteous Giver, girt about with might, rich, mountain-like, in precious things, Him swift we seek. for foodful booty rich in kine, brought hundredfold and thousandfold.

Ralph T.H. GriffithThe Hymns of the Rigveda, translated with a popular commentary, 1896 · public domain
